There are mainly two different solar energy technologies, solar photovoltaic (PV) and solar water heaters (SWH), in china. Based on REN21’s 2017 report, renewable energy has contributed 19.3% to humanity’s global energy consumption and 24.5% to their generation of electricity in 2015 and 2016, respectively.
Photovoltaics (PV), a primary form of solar energy utilization, has become pivotal in addressing the energy deficit while fostering economic growth. China, since the early 21st century, has made renewable energy a cornerstone of its future energy plans, actively supporting its development .
The solar energy industry is developing rapidly in China, and it plays an important role in achieving a low-carbon economy [ 5, 6 ]. The solar energy heat utilization industry and the solar photovoltaic industry are the two main parts of the solar energy industry.
The proposed method is applied to the efficiency analysis of China’s energy utilization system during 2007–2018. Results show that the efficiency of the energy utilization system decreases except for 2012–2013, and the economic growth stage efficiency reduces by 12.32%, while the energy processing and conversion stage efficiency grows by 11.93%.
Zhang and Chen (2022) provided an overview of technological innovations and advancements in China’s solar energy sector. The authors found a rapid increase in the efficiency of solar panels manufactured in China, which has helped reduce the cost of solar energy and spur its increased adoption.
